Ignore:
Timestamp:
2010-02-04T21:04:02+01:00 (14 years ago)
Author:
jttt
Message:

Fixed #4408 confict manager: do not have to solve tag- and element-conficts when deleting

Location:
trunk/src/org/openstreetmap/josm/data/osm/history
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/org/openstreetmap/josm/data/osm/history/History.java

    r2845 r2936  
    11// License: GPL. For details, see LICENSE file.
    22package org.openstreetmap.josm.data.osm.history;
    3 
    4 import static org.openstreetmap.josm.tools.I18n.tr;
    53
    64import java.text.MessageFormat;
     
    3937    private ArrayList<HistoryOsmPrimitive> versions;
    4038    /** the object id */
    41     private long id;
    42     private OsmPrimitiveType type;
     39    private final long id;
     40    private final OsmPrimitiveType type;
    4341
    4442    /**
  • trunk/src/org/openstreetmap/josm/data/osm/history/HistoryDataSet.java

    r2871 r2936  
    5454    }
    5555
    56     protected void fireHistoryUpdated(SimplePrimitiveId id) {
     56    protected void fireHistoryUpdated(PrimitiveId id) {
    5757        for (HistoryDataSetListener l : listeners) {
    5858            l.historyUpdated(this, id);
     
    9494     */
    9595    public void put(HistoryOsmPrimitive primitive) {
    96         SimplePrimitiveId id = new SimplePrimitiveId(primitive.getId(), primitive.getType());
     96        PrimitiveId id = new SimplePrimitiveId(primitive.getId(), primitive.getType());
    9797        if (data.get(id) == null) {
    9898            data.put(id, new ArrayList<HistoryOsmPrimitive>());
Note: See TracChangeset for help on using the changeset viewer.